#495303 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#495303 is composed of 28.6% red, 32.5%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 67.5 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 16.9%. #495303 color hex could be obtained by blending #92a606 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#495303 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#495303 has RGB values of R:73, G:83,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 4805379.

Shades and Tints of #495303
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060700 is the darkest color, while #fdfff3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#495303
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b2b2b is the less saturated color, while #495303 is the most saturated one.
